TICKET: Crashfeed vault sealed

New folks: the Crashfeed pipeline ingests mobile crash reports from the Pinemark apps and symbolicates them against builds stored in the Ironbin vault. Vault sealed itself overnight after the node restart; symbolication is backing up, dashboards are stale. Don't restart workers — they'll drop queued reports. Unseal first, then drain. On-call rotation doc covers the steps. Unsealing requires the recovery passphrase, which follows.

vault phrase of yaguf-hahaf = druath-holix

TICKET-4412: Rounding drift in currency conversion (Paylark checkout)

New folks: this is our top recurring complaint. Converting GBP to JPY rounds twice — once in rate-svc, once in cart-svc — producing off-by-one yen totals.

Repro:
1. Set cart currency to GBP, add item priced 19.99.
2. Switch display currency to JPY.
3. Compare total against rate-svc /convert output.
4. Observe 1-unit mismatch roughly 30% of the time.

Fix: round once, at display. To replay against staging rate-svc, authenticate with the token below.

login token, tajog-yahaf: eyJhbGciOiJIUzI1NiIsInR5cCI6IkpXVCJ9.eyJzdWIiOiIsvjCQQIn0.3xYj2MZu

FAQ — Why did Driftwatch jobs fire late last week? The Orrenfield scheduler nodes gradually diverged from the reference clock after a firmware update disabled periodic sync. Cumulative drift reached six minutes before alarms tripped. Mitigation: sync re-enabled, drift alerts tightened to 250ms, and a weekly verification job added. For the eng sync: anyone reproducing this in staging needs the diagnostics vault, which remains sealed by default. It opens with the recovery passphrase below.

unlock words, fawig-bagef: olidor-holir-istox-holath-tamys-quenion-giliel